Hope for Homeowners/Emigrant-Question

Hello, I am new here and had a question about Emigrant savings. We are 3 payments behind with a rate of 11.5%. We would like to lower the rate to make it more manageable. The house is worth 525,000 and we owe about 300,000, so the LTV is about 58%. I was wondering what our options are. We are with Emigrant and I heard about hope for Homeowners. Can this help? Right now we would have to state income because we are not working on the books. Is there anything we can do? Thank you very much

Re: Please Help

I have not had any experience with them, nor has anyone on the forum. That sounds like a hard money loan and a very high rate. Many hard money lenders violate federal laws such as the Truth in Lending Act (TILA) or RESPA when they originate these loans. It may pay to have a good lawyer take a look at your mortgage documents. If your mortgage is predatory, then now you may put them on the defense.

Don't just use any loan mod company. Use a law firm who is experienced in both real estate and mortgage law.
